What is ServicePower?
ServicePower is a web based field service management solution for businesses of all sizes. It offers such services as customer management, scheduling and routing, work order management, and others. The software was designed and launched by ServicePower Inc headquartered in Virginia, United States.Who is it best for?
Customers of the software include small and medium sized businesses as well as large enterprises. It can be used in such major industries and domains as oil and energy exploration, telecom and IT services, automation and manufacturing, construction services, and others. Some notable clients of the software include ADT Security Services, Northern Ireland Electricity, Mitsubishi Electric, and others.Main features and functionalities
The software offers a variety of scheduling and routing capabilities such as advanced routing, customized routing, GPS tracking, scheduling by customer priority, and scheduling by employee skill set. It also monitors scheduled jobs and handles exceptions through a real time Gantt interface.ServicePower allows assignment of task based on project relevance and supports digital signatures. It also offers collaboration with expert resources through video and chat. Other important capabilities of the software include billing and invoicing, routing and scheduling, service history tracking, inventory control, QuickBooks integration, mobile access, call center management, and others.
